Abstract
Mössbauer spectroscopy was carried out for analysis of chemical state of Fe in La1 â xSrxGa1 â y â zFeyMgzO3 â δ system, which attracts interest as new oxide ion conductor operated around 600 °C. It was revealed that significant amount of holes were induced by partial Mg substitution for Sr-free LaGa0.8 â xFe0.2MgxO3 â δ, while largeδ can be generated by Sr substitution of La1 â xSrxGa0.7Fe0.2 Mg0.1O3 â δ system. This showed agreement with high oxide ion conductivity and transference number of oxide ion in La0.7Sr0.3 Ga0.7Fe0.2Mg0.1O3 â δ.
